PHOENIX — A Phoenix man allegedly stole money from his deaf and blind father to access Asian dating sites and buy survival gear.

On Monday, Maricopa County prosecutors charged John Eugene Bennett, age 67, with theft from a vulnerable adult. Court records show that his father has multiple illnesses and is deaf and blind.

Police say Bennett stole over $21,000 from his father's bank accounts and credit cards over three years. Court records show that he made 215 Amazon purchases, mostly of survival gear. Investigators also say they found 24 charges to Asian dating sites.

Bennett allegedly admitted to making the purchases but said he had his father's permission to charge the dating sites. His dad reportedly told him, "he was hopeful he would find a spouse."

Bennett is scheduled to appear for his first court appearance on August 30.
